Looking for information on microdermabrasion at home but not sure exactly where to start? You have come to the right place. First, let’s look at how microdermabrasion works and then let’s look at how you can perform this treatment at home.
Microdermabrasion has become known as the “lunchtime peel” since it can be performed in less than an hour with no recovery time. It is safe to use on most skin types and is extremely effective for treating fine lines, stretch marks, wrinkles, enlarged pores, mild acne, age spots, uneven skin tones and dull skin. However, microdermabrasion is not recommended for rosacea, herpetic lesions, eczema, dermatitis or psoriasis.
Microdermabrasion works by gently removing the dead, outer layer of the skin known as the stratum corneum. It is in this skin layer that many minor skin flaws such as fine lines and age spots occur. These dead cells are not always removed during normal face cleaning and can clog pores causing mild acne. Microdermabrasion exfoliates this outer layer of skin. Once the stratum corneum is broken up and removed, the body interprets this as a mild injury and begins replacing these dead cells with healthy new ones. As a result, you skin has a healthy glow and minor flaws such as fine lines either disappear or are visibly reduced.
Until recently, microdermabrasion treatments were generally done in a doctor’s office or a beauty spa. The cost of most of these professional treatments range from $90 – $200 per visit. Although many people see great improvement in their skin after the first visit, it is generally recommended that you repeat the process at least 6 times to see dramatic results. With the cost of professional microdermabrasion skincare, this can be out of reach for most people.

Microdermabrasion has become one of the most popular skincare treatments for people looking for an effective, inexpensive way to rejuvenate their skin. While many people look forward to having this procedure done at their local spas, others have enjoyed microdermabrasion at home.
Microdermabrasion at home kits usually contain microdermabrasion cream, applicator, after treatment serum and foam head. The type of applicator included in these kits vary from kit to kit, based on the manufacturer and cost. Some applicators are as simple as a piece of cloth while others contain battery operated devices. Very sophisticated hand applicators will have a dual power setting that will allow you to control the pressure based on the sensitivity of your skin. Many bare bones kits will not include any type of special applicator.
If you would like to achieve results similar to spa microdermabrasion at home, you may want to invest in a microdermabrasion machine. A microdermabrasion machine actually polish your skin with crystals or has polishing implements tipped with diamonds. It can bring drastic improvements in the appearance and condition of your skin, especially if you suffer from elevated acne scars, age spots, and the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. Over time, treatment with a microdermabrasion machine can help brighten dull skin and even out skin texture.

Microdermabrasion has become a popular skincare procedure. Recent innovations have opened up the marketplace to a number of products that will allow you to perform this procedure at home with remarkable results for a fraction of the cost of a professional visit. Microdermabration at home kits are inexpensive and easy to use. These kits include everything you need to produce healthy, visibly fresher skin.
Microdermabraion is a non-invasive procedure that focuses on the epidermis, or top layer of the skin. This layer is constantly shedding dead cells which are not always removed by typical face washing. It is believed that microdermabrasion also simulates the collagen and elastin fibers in the skin which makes the skin look healthy and feel firmer.
